Probably not many realized or cared, but Illinois was our “crossover rival” for all our years in the Big Ten until last season. They were the “west” team we played every season. The new schedules flipped us that to Iowa, but that only lasted a year or 2 now with the new teams and divisions going away. There doesnt seem to be any set criteria or pattern with the schedules going forward, other than the front office’s protected rivals that you’ll play every year (for us, only Maryland).
